Car VAT System

Many GM cars produced in the 1980s were equipped with the VATS system. The system is identified easily by a resistor that is placed on the metal blade of an ignition key. It can differentiate between different resistance values. If the wrong value is read or the wrong value is detected, the VATS control module will not permit the engine to begin. It will also turn the security light on, or an error message will be displayed in the Driver Information Center, depending on the vehicle. This will allow the prospective car thief a few minutes of delay, which is enough time to decide whether to proceed with the theft or search for an easier target.

The VATS system was designed after a lot of studies were done to find ways to curb auto theft. It was determined that introducing a unavoidable time delay for thieves is the most effective way to deter theft.

While there isn't a way to "re-learn" the resistance code of a VATS key the control module can be reset. The key will have to be replaced, however, in order to restore the function.
